WebShepherd Neame is an English regional brewery in Faversham, Kent. Founded in 1698 they are the oldest family -owned brewers in Great Britain. Shepherd Neame is a brand synonymous with exceptional quality beer. Spitfire, Asahi and Bishop’s finger are some of its most well-known brands. WebFeb 27, 2014 · Shepherd Neame Brewery: Shepherd Neame is an English regional brewery founded in 1698 in Faversham, Kent. It is a family owned brewery that produces a range of cask ales and filtered beers. Production is around 230,000 barrels a year.
